This is a group for anyone interested in developing a creative outlet. We begin with a structured one hour introduction to skills and concepts, and then it's a freestyle pay by the hour creative meetup either applying your new skills under the guidance of an artist, or bring your own project and work with the mentoring and assistance of an artist.
Scratch Art Space is an artist run arts complex in Marrickville with studios, art gallery, and a well-equipped atelier space with easels, drawing boards, tables, and all painting necessities. All tutors are practising artists.

DRAW II . Urban Landscapes
This is a seven week course focussed on an urban landscape on Sydney Harbour. Urban landscapes provide an opportunity to draw structure within the landscape which is a great way for beginner drawing students to segue into landscape and the different drawing approaches for that genre.
The first session is spent drawing on-site in a Sydney Harbour location learning how artists make studies that are useful as reference material for works created and developed in the studio.
Weeks 2 – 7 in this course are spent in the studio with experienced artist Carmel Byrne to help develop ideas and to experiment further with materials and scale in drawing.
Students must provide their own materials for this course and we’ll back up in the studio with any materials that will help extend your vocabulary in drawing along with scale and techniques.
